We are currently recruiting for a UK-leading company based in the Buckingham area that is looking to appoint a Multi-Skilled Maintenance Engineer. The business has recently undergone a significant period of expansion at its Buckingham site, creating the need to strengthen the engineering team with an additional Multi-Skilled Maintenance Engineer.

How to prepare for a job interview at Confidential

✨Know Your Technical Stuff

As a Maintenance Engineer, you'll need to showcase your technical skills. Brush up on key maintenance practices, machinery types, and troubleshooting techniques relevant to the role. Be ready to discuss specific examples from your past experiences that highlight your expertise.

✨Research the Company

Get familiar with the company’s recent expansion and projects. Understanding their operations and values will help you tailor your answers and show genuine interest. It also gives you a chance to ask insightful questions during the interview.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ving abilities. Think of situations where you had to troubleshoot equipment failures or improve maintenance processes.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ses clearly.

✨Show Your Team Spirit

Since this role involves working within a team, be prepared to discuss how you collaborate with others. Share examples of successful teamwork in previous roles, highlighting your communication skills and ability to support colleagues in achieving common goals.
